Black Rifle Coffee markets itself as a premium, patriotic coffee brand, but there are serious concerns when you look at the actual product and the testing (or lack thereof) behind it. While marketing highlights quality and boldness, the facts reveal a very different picture:

Heavy Metals: It has already been shown that some BRCC products contain high levels of lead, cadmium, and mercury, verified through California’s Proposition 65 notices and settlement. These are real toxins linked to cancer, nerve damage, and reproductive harm — not just theoretical risks.

Mold & Mycotoxins: Mold contamination is a real concern in coffee, and BRCC does not provide any verified testing results. While some sources online claim it’s “clean,” without proper third-party lab verification, it’s impossible to know if these products are safe.

Antioxidants: Some coffee brands highlight antioxidant content as a health benefit, but BRCC does not have any third-party testing to confirm antioxidant levels. Any claims about “high antioxidants” are therefore unverified and speculative.

Sourcing & Transparency: Despite marketing itself as “Made in the USA,” much of BRCC’s coffee is imported from Brazil, Colombia, and Vietnam. They do not provide transparent, third-party verification of sourcing, so claims of quality and origin are difficult to substantiate.

No Third-Party Lab Testing: Unlike other clean coffee brands, BRCC does not publish independent lab results for heavy metals, mold, pesticides, or other contaminants. This lack of transparency makes it impossible to fully trust their products’ safety or quality.
